I just want to ask regarding taking the DCUCI exam. In cisco site I can see that the prerequisite before I become certified in 642-984 are the following

1 ) VCP3 or VCP4

2 ) ICSNS/DCNIS or

     DCUCI Qualifier Exam (642-979)

Is this correct or I can take the 642-984 exam and get certified without the exams mentioned above?

Also is 642-983 which is the previous version of the DCUCI exam still valid to take? If it is then up to when? and does the exams mentioned above are also it's prerequisite?

The above pre-reqs are required for the certification.  You can write the 984 exam first, but the certificaiton isn't complete without the other components - just like you can write the VCP exam, but youi're not certified unless you complete the VMware: Install, Manage, configure course.
